Hello, I just moved from a 1070 to a 3070 using my i5 12400f with the original cooler. Despite that, I can't play more than 15 minutes without the whole system freezing. The screen turns black but the sound stays on. I heard the game crash and some system noises afterward. Eventually, I have to reset it manually. Any thoughts on what might be wrong? I ran a stress test at the same time, and temperatures were similar—GPU around 70-75, CPU 75-85 under load. Thanks in advance.
Run CPU tests using Prime95 with Small FFTs for one hour. Perform RAM checks with Memtest86 for three hours. Assess GPU performance with GPUPI 3.3.3 by pressing Calculate and applying the specified settings. If issues arise during testing, report them. Verify your PSU... The 30 series cards are recognized for surging PSU demands. Sometimes they exceed standard specs. 3070 needs a 650 min. However, with the spikes involved, the 30 series cards perform best around 800+ watts.
I only have a 600W model. The calculator says 400W, which is a bit low. Could end up needing to invest more.
Recommended power rating is 650 watts. However, perform a Prime95 test afterward, followed by a furmark test. If it still doesn’t fail at once, verify temperatures consistently. Our aim is to trigger a restart and narrow down the issue.
